当前位置:首页> 个人网站> 快速构建JAVA个人网站与注册页面的AJAX实现

快速构建JAVA个人网站与注册页面的AJAX实现

在当今互联网时代,个人网站已经成为展示个人才华、分享经验和交流观点的重要平台。本文将详细介绍如何使用JAVA技术创建一个个人网站,并在注册页面中实现AJAX功能,提升用户体验。

网站架构与JAVA技术选择

在构建个人网站时,我们选择JAVA作为后端开发语言,其强大的跨平台性和丰富的开发资源使得网站开发变得更加高效。网站架构采用MVC(Model-View-Controller)模式,将业务逻辑、数据和表示层进行分离,便于后期的维护和扩展。

创建个人网站基础框架

1. 环境搭建:安装JAVA开发环境和常用的开发工具,如Eclipse或IntelliJ IDEA。
  2. 数据库选择:选用适合的数据库如MySQL或Oracle,用于存储用户信息和网站数据。
  3. 后端开发:使用JAVA语言编写控制器、服务层和模型层代码,处理用户请求和数据交互。
  4. 前端开发:利用HTML、CSS和JavaScript等前端技术,设计网站的页面结构和样式。

注册页面AJAX实现

在注册页面中,AJAX技术的应用可以提升用户体验,实现无刷新提交和数据验证。以下是AJAX在注册页面中的具体实现步骤:

1. 页面元素准备:在注册页面的表单中,为需要验证的输入框添加ID和事件监听器。
  2. 数据验证:通过JavaScript编写函数,对输入的用户名、密码等进行合法性检查,如长度、格式等。
  3. AJAX请求发送:当用户点击注册按钮时,使用JavaScript发送AJAX请求到后端服务器,将表单数据传递给服务器处理。
  4. 后端处理与返回:服务器接收到数据后,进行相应的处理和验证,然后将结果返回给前端。
  5. 前端显示结果:通过AJAX的回调函数,将服务器的返回结果显示在页面上,如提示用户注册成功或失败。

注意事项与优化建议

1. 数据安全:在处理用户数据时,要确保数据的安全性,对敏感信息进行加密存储和传输。
  2. 错误处理:对可能出现的错误进行捕获和处理,给用户友好的错误提示。
  3. 性能优化:对网站进行性能优化,提高页面的加载速度和响应时间。
  4. 响应式设计:考虑不同设备的显示效果,使网站在各种设备上都能良好地显示和使用。
  5. 定期维护:定期对网站进行维护和更新,修复漏洞和提升功能。

通过以上步骤,我们可以使用JAVA技术创建一个功能完善、用户体验良好的个人网站,并在注册页面中实现AJAX功能,提升网站的交互性和用户体验。在实际开发中,还需要根据具体需求和场景进行相应的调整和优化。